Strait of Hormuz reopening in phases from July, LPG to get priority for India imports
The Strait of Hormuz is expected to reopen in phases starting July, with priority given to LPG shipments given India's heavy dependence. Kpler's Sumit Ritolia outlines a three-phase recovery, with LPG imports likely to lead due to severe disruption, followed by LNG and crude. Crude imports remained resilient through bypass routes and alternative supplies.
